You may wish to master rapid-paced songs or play really fast, but you have to master the song first. Begin slowly and get the hang of every note before speeding up.
One thing to keep in mind while learning the guitar is figuring out how to change chords. Practice moving from chord to chord quickly and smoothly for a minimum of 15 minutes of every time you practice. Having the ability to move seamlessly from chord to chord helps you keep your sound tight.
Don't try to spend too much on the first guitar. It would be wrong to purchase the best possible guitar your money can buy you. You may find that the guitar is not for you. Not only that, but good sounds can be made with cheap guitars if you're good enough.

Inspire your guitar lesson by listening to instrumental music featuring the guitar. Hearing the sounds of the guitar will help you learn even faster. Listen to the different strumming and styles and decide what you want to learn.
Play a song with another person. One person can handle the melody as the other does the chords. This is a fun and useful way to get better at guitar. It can also allow you to keep your rhythm that's steady so you're able to play with others.
